What does the symbol Ω represent in electrical terminology?

The symbol Ω represents Ohms, which is the unit of measurement for electrical resistance in a circuit. Understanding this unit is fundamental in the study of electricity, as resistance is a key factor in determining how much current will flow through a conductor for a given voltage. According to Ohm's Law, the relationship between voltage (V), current (I), and resistance (R) is expressed as V = I × R. This relationship highlights the significance of Ohms in both circuit design and troubleshooting, as it allows technicians to calculate and understand how different components will behave under varying electrical conditions. Recognizing Ω as Ohms is crucial for anyone involved in electrical work, ensuring that they can effectively analyze and manipulate circuits.
